Kinematic Analysis of Robot Manipulators
Kinematic Analysis of Robot Manipulators

This text provides a first-level understanding of the structure, mobility, and analysis of serial manipulators. A serial manipulator is an unclosed or open movable polygon consisting of a series of links and joints. One end is fixed to ground, and attached to the open end is a hand or end effector that can move freely in space.
